The Bilingual Heart of Switzerland’s Intellectual Tradition

Fribourg is a rare gem: a truly bilingual city where both French and German are spoken fluently, offering students an immersive linguistic and cultural experience. It is a leading center for the humanities, law, theology, and intercultural dialogue — attracting students who value language, identity, and ethical inquiry.

The city is compact and welcoming, creating an intimate academic environment ideal for focused study and peer collaboration. Fribourg’s central location in Switzerland also makes it easy for students to travel to other linguistic regions, strengthening their adaptability and cross-cultural skills.

Fribourg is known for its strong academic traditions, medieval architecture, and youthful energy. The city is filled with cultural festivals, intellectual debates, and student-run initiatives — making it an ideal environment for thoughtful, curious minds.

Students here graduate not only with degrees, but with a unique ability to navigate and contribute to multilingual, multicultural societies.
